Company Overview We are hiring a Full-time Registered Nurse (RN)
to join our team in Gig Harbor!$10,000 Sign-on bonusThe Registered
Nurse (RN) in Home Health provides and directs provisions of
nursing care to patients in their homes as prescribed by the
physician and in compliance with applicable laws, regulations and
agency policies. Also, The RN Registered Nurse job coordinates
total plan of care with other health care professionals involved in
care, and helps to achieve and maintain continuity of patient care
by planning and exchanging information with physician, agency
personnel, patient, family, and community resources. All done

eduacation.Our positions offers flexible schedules! Essential
FunctionsProvides clinical services within the scope of practice,
as defined by the state laws governing the practice of nursing, in
accordance with the plan of care, and in coordination with other
members of the health care team.Makes the initial and-or
comprehensive nursing evaluation visit, determines primary focus of
care, develops the plan of care within State specific guidelines,
and submits accurate, complete, and timely documentation, per
policy.Regularly evaluates and re-evaluates (as warranted by
changes in condition but at least every 60 days) the patient's
nursing needs.Performs patient comprehensive assessments at
designated time points and develops the appropriate POC, in
collaboration with physician orders.Ensures patients meet home
health eligibility and medical necessity guidelines as defined by
payer source.Initiates, develops, implements and makes necessary
revisions to the plan of care in collaboration with the physician
and other health care professional's involved in care.Makes
referrals to other disciplines, as indicated by patient's assessed
need.Responds to outcome coordinator-coder and Patient Care Manager
requests for clarification to OASIS assessments on the same day
that the request for more information is sent.Plots patient
encounters for the episode and determines needed RN encounters
based on patient's needs and regulations.Instructs and supervises
the patient's family-caregiver in the care of the patient and
maintenance of a healthy environment for the patient.Actively
participates in weekly case conferences.Maintains a current and
accurate patient medication profile.After start of care (SOC)
assessment, reports the status of the patient, assessed needs, and
plan of care overview to the team leader on same day (or by next
business day if after hours).Observes, records and reports to the
physician and/or team leader the patient's signs and symptoms,
response to treatment and changes in the patient's condition, as
appropriate. Ensures adequate Team Leader (TL) communication when
physician follow-up is needed.Communicates changes in visit
assignments, dates of scheduled visits, and schedule changes to
scheduler and Patient Care Manger to ensure patient needs are
met.Communicates timely and effectively with agency personnel and
ordering physician as required to process orders and OASIS data
sets, schedule home visits, and deliver services to patient as
ordered by physician and in accordance with applicable laws and
regulation.Facilitates hand-off communication to RN and PCM who
will cover patients in their absence, prior to scheduled days
off.Performs regular and supervisory visits according to the plan
of care and submits complete visit notes within 24 hours of
completion visit.Directly and/or indirectly supervises care
provided by the home health aides and licensed practical vocational
nurses, provides instruction as appropriate, and assigns tasks
according to State and federal regulations.Participates in on-call
rotation.Adheres to and participates in the agency's Episode
Management process.Assists in the orientation of new agency
personnel as assigned.Completes LHC required learning courses,
additional assignments per DON request, as well as any state
specific requiredtraining per state regulation-practice act
requirements.Participates in the performance improvement plan and
process to ensure positive patient outcomes. Education &
ExperienceLicense RequirementsCurrent RN licensure in state of
practice.Current CPR certification required.Current Drivers
License, vehicle insurance, and access to a dependable vehicle or
